Jayson Tatum leads NBA playoffs in elite defensive metric over Rudy Gobert
Jayson Tatum has emerged as the top defender in the NBA playoffs based on defensive field goal percentage, with opponents shooting just 35.7% against him. The metric, which includes players defending at least 50 shots, places him ahead of Rudy Gobert, who allows 35.8%. Tatum's strong two-way performance has bolstered the Boston Celtics' title hopes following his return from an Achilles injury. His defensive impact adds a new dimension to his reputation as one of the league's most complete players.
